    Why was Luke the way he was?

    Simple he had suffered a huge failure. He started an academy, he started an academy when his star pupil was already to old. His star pupil was seduced and turned to the dark side without Luke knowing this. His star pupil destroyed Luke's academy, killed or turned the other students. Luke had failed terribly. He ran away because he had failed. He felt he was the problem. This was all setup before the opening scroll of TFA. Luke did not get lost while running out to get groceries. He left and didnt want to be found.

    Luke was not waiting to be found when needed. He never was going to be the happy gung ho warrior waiting for a new student. It took Rey to start his turn and it tool Yoda to complete it and then he became a symbol of hope and a legend.
